(BRUMMELKAMP) The Planning Commission of the City of Temple City does hereby resolve: Section 1. Based upon a public hearing for the above Zone Variance, the Planning Commission finds: 1. That there are exceptional and extraordinary circum- stances or conditions applicable to the property which do not generally apply to other properties in the same zone in that the site is substandard in size and irregular in shape which makes it difficult to accommodate an addition which would comply with the minimum code requirements; and 2. That such variance is necessary for the preservation and enjoyment of a substantial property right possessed by other property similarly situated but which is denied to the property in question in that other similarly zoned properties are able to construct two story room additions and meet the standards because their lots are more rec- tangular in shape; and 3. That the granting of the variance will not be materially detrimental to the public welfare or injurious to adja- cent property in that the lot is located on a corner and the portion of the dwelling which does not meet the side yard setback is abutted by a school playground and would have no significant impact; and 4. That there are special circumstances as provided in Section 65906 of the California Government Code in that the subject property is irregular in shape and contains less than the minimum required lot area of 7,200 square feet. Section 2. This project is categorically exempt from environmental review in accordance with the State CEQA Guide- lines. " Section 3. Accordingly, Zone Variance No. 91 -1094 is approved subject to the following conditions: RESOLUTION NO. 91- 1611PC PAGE 2 ZONE VARIANCE 91 -1094 1. That the proposed development is in substantial compliance with the submitted development plans date stamped July 2, 1991, and labelled as Exhibit "A ", except as modified herein. 2. That all development standards applicable to single family construction as defined in Section 9333 of the Temple City Zoning Code be adhered to at all times. 3. No construction activity waste material of any kind, including plaster, cement, paint mud or any other type of debris or liquid shall be allowed to be disposed of in the street or gutter or storm drain or sewer system. Failure to comply wit this condition will result in charges being filed with the District Attorney. (TCMC 3400 -3411) 4. One tree no less than 15 gallon in size shall be planted adjacent to the south building wall of the proposed two - story addition. Section 4.
